Locust Grove VA Crawl Space Air Quality Control

One of the leading causes of home performance issues, and specifically mildew and mold issues in crawl spaces, is uncontrolled air flow.  Most crawl spaces are designed with vents that people leave open all year long.  This allows external air, moisture, dust and allergens to enter the crawl space.  That air eventually works its way into the living spaces of the home above and is what the homeowners will breath.  Capping and air sealing crawl space vents is often the first step in turning a nasty crawl space into a controlled environment that can positively improve the health and comfort of the people living in a home.  Silver Glo insulation panels are seen here, cut to fit the vents and then air sealed with Zyp Foam.  

Window Well Replacement Sterling VA

We removed the existing window well for this Sterling VA home because it was collecting water rather than keeping it away from the windows.  The leaking windows lead the water into the basement of the home.  We replaced it with our Sun House window well and cover.  

Sterling VA Cold Basement Project

This Sterling VA basement was too cold and the homeowners wanted to change that.  They called us and had one of our Basement Performance experts (Carl) come out to see how we could help.  Carl identified a need to air seal and insulate the top of the basement walls.  This would not only insulate the space better than it had been, but it would also eliminate the ability for cold outside air to come inside. Outside air could bring not only cold temperatures, but dust and allergens inside of the home.  Sealing up the space with spray foam was the solution. 

Leesburg VA Crawlspace Upgrade

This Leesburg, VA home was suffering from a high risk of water damage and mold growth, and a musty odor that was permeating the home. This was having a serious negative impact on the comfort level of the home. When our sales professional Matt went out to the property to perform a full home inspection, he determined that the best course of action to end their discomfort would be to waterproof the primary areas of concern namely the crawlspace. Matt explained to the homeowners that the primary cause of their discomfort was the complete lack of adequate waterproofing within the crawlspace. After the homeowners agreed to Matt's solution our service crews went out to get to work on the home. The crews started by removing the old inadequate tarp that served as the only method of waterproofing. Then they Installed TerraBlock floor insulation in the crawlspace. After that, they installed CleanSpace covering to add an additional layer of waterproofing. Finally, the crew added SilverGlo rigid foam insulation to the walls to act as a final layer of insulation to keep the home comfortable.
